Mercyhurst University hosts National Girls & Women in Sports Playday for Erie Area Youth

Mercyhurst University will host its annual National Girls & Women in Sports Playday on Saturday, Feb. 28, welcoming girls K-8 to campus for a day dedicated to achievements of women in athletics and the power of sports to unlock their limitless potential.

Families are invited to the Mercyhurst Athletic Center (MAC) for free activities hosted by women’s sports teams and organizations at 11 a.m., followed by lunch and free admission to the 1 p.m. Women’s Basketball game. The Lakers will host Stonehill College for their Senior Day game.

Founded by the Women’s Sports Foundation, National Girls & Women in Sports Day celebrates its 40th annual event with the theme “Lead Her Forward,” focusing on leadership and empowerment. Mercyhurst joins the celebration as one of hundreds of activity sites nationwide. The Women’s Sports Foundation reports that more than 300 grassroots events are hosted annually across all 50 states and Washington, D.C., reaching an estimated 200,000 girls and women.
